Why professional services ERP API design has become a partner growth strategy
Professional services firms depend on synchronized delivery, finance, staffing, CRM, project management, procurement, and customer support systems. When those systems exchange inconsistent data, the result is delayed invoicing, inaccurate utilization reporting, duplicate project records, broken approval workflows, and poor customer visibility. For ERP partners, system integrators, MSPs, SaaS companies, and cloud consultants, this challenge is more than a technical problem. It is a recurring business opportunity. A partner-first integration platform allows channel partners to standardize API design patterns, deliver managed integration services under their own brand, and create recurring integration revenue from ongoing interoperability operations.
Professional services ERP environments are especially sensitive because client delivery systems often span PSA platforms, HR systems, time entry tools, expense applications, billing engines, document repositories, and analytics environments. A modern API integration platform must support consistent data exchange across these systems while preserving partner-owned branding, partner-owned pricing, and partner-owned customer relationships. That is where a white-label integration platform and managed integration operations model become strategically valuable.
The core interoperability problem in client delivery ecosystems
Most professional services organizations do not operate from a single application stack. They may run an ERP for finance and resource planning, a CRM for pipeline and account management, a PSA for project execution, a payroll platform for labor costing, and a BI environment for margin analysis. Each system defines customers, projects, resources, tasks, contracts, and invoices differently. Without strong API governance, every integration becomes a custom translation layer. That creates implementation bottlenecks, middleware complexity, poor operational visibility, and expensive support cycles.
For integration partners, the risk is equally commercial. Project-only integration work produces one-time revenue but leaves little long-term margin. By contrast, a cloud-native integration platform that standardizes canonical data models, validation rules, event handling, observability, and exception management can be packaged as a managed service. This turns interoperability from a one-off deployment into a recurring revenue engine.
What consistent data exchange should mean in a professional services ERP environment
Consistent data exchange is not simply moving records between systems. It means ensuring that the same client, engagement, resource, contract, milestone, time entry, expense item, invoice, and payment status are represented accurately across every connected business system. A mature enterprise interoperability platform should preserve semantic consistency, timing consistency, process consistency, and governance consistency.
| Data Domain | Common Inconsistency | Operational Impact | Partner Opportunity |
|---|---|---|---|
| Client accounts | Different account IDs and naming conventions across CRM, ERP, and PSA | Duplicate records, billing errors, reporting confusion | Master data synchronization service |
| Projects and engagements | Mismatched project status, milestones, or contract terms | Revenue leakage and delivery disputes | Cross-platform orchestration and validation |
| Resources and skills | Unsynced employee roles, rates, and availability | Poor staffing decisions and margin erosion | Managed workforce data integration |
| Time and expenses | Delayed or incomplete posting to ERP | Invoice delays and inaccurate profitability | Near-real-time event-driven integration |
| Invoices and payments | Disconnected billing and collections data | Cash flow visibility issues | Finance operations integration monitoring |
API design principles that reduce delivery friction and increase partner profitability
The most effective professional services ERP API design starts with a canonical business model. Instead of building point-to-point mappings for every customer environment, partners should define normalized objects for accounts, projects, resources, assignments, time entries, expenses, invoices, and payment events. This approach simplifies onboarding, reduces rework, and improves scalability across multiple client deployments.
A second principle is event-aware architecture. Professional services workflows are time-sensitive. New project creation, approved timesheets, change orders, invoice generation, and payment updates should trigger governed events rather than rely only on batch synchronization. A cloud-native integration platform with event processing, retry logic, and operational intelligence helps partners deliver more resilient service levels.
Third, APIs should be designed for lifecycle synchronization, not isolated transactions. A project record does not exist independently from the client, contract, staffing plan, billing schedule, and delivery milestones around it. Strong enterprise orchestration platform capabilities allow partners to coordinate these dependencies across systems and reduce downstream exceptions.
API governance considerations partners should standardize
- Define canonical schemas for clients, projects, resources, contracts, time, expenses, invoices, and payments to reduce mapping drift across customer environments.
- Establish versioning policies so ERP API changes do not break downstream delivery systems or partner-managed integrations.
- Apply validation rules for required fields, status transitions, currency handling, tax logic, and rate-card consistency.
- Implement observability with transaction tracing, alerting, exception queues, and SLA dashboards to support managed integration services.
- Use role-based access controls, audit logs, and data retention policies to support enterprise governance and compliance expectations.
- Document ownership boundaries between ERP, PSA, CRM, and finance systems so source-of-truth decisions remain clear during implementation and support.
These governance disciplines matter commercially because they reduce support costs and improve gross margin on managed integration services. Partners that can operationalize API governance through a white-label integration platform are better positioned to scale recurring service contracts without adding disproportionate delivery overhead.
Realistic partner business scenario: ERP partner serving a multi-office consulting firm
Consider an ERP partner supporting a 700-person consulting firm operating across three regions. The client uses Salesforce for CRM, a professional services automation platform for project delivery, a finance ERP for billing and revenue recognition, and a separate HRIS for employee data. Before modernization, project records are manually re-entered from CRM into PSA and ERP. Time approvals are delayed, invoice generation lags by a week, and regional teams maintain conflicting client hierarchies.
Instead of delivering another custom point integration, the partner deploys a white-label integration platform with a canonical professional services data model, API-based synchronization, event-driven time and expense posting, and managed monitoring. The partner charges an implementation fee, a monthly managed integration services subscription, and a premium support tier for SLA-backed operations. The customer gains faster billing cycles and cleaner margin reporting. The partner gains recurring integration revenue, stronger retention, and a repeatable delivery model for similar firms.
White-label integration opportunities for channel ecosystem partners
Many ERP partners and MSPs understand the integration demand in professional services markets but hesitate because they do not want to build and maintain a full middleware stack. A white-label integration platform changes that equation. Partners can launch branded interoperability services without sacrificing customer ownership. They can package onboarding, monitoring, change management, API governance, and operational reporting as part of their own managed services portfolio.
This model is especially attractive for SaaS companies, digital agencies, and OEM software providers that need an enterprise connectivity platform behind their brand. Rather than referring integration work away or relying on fragmented custom scripts, they can offer a consistent enterprise interoperability platform experience that supports connected business systems and long-term account expansion.
| Partner Type | Typical Current Model | White-Label Opportunity | Revenue Impact |
|---|---|---|---|
| ERP partner | Project-based implementation work | Managed ERP-to-PSA and CRM integration services | Higher recurring revenue and retention |
| MSP | Infrastructure and support contracts | Add integration monitoring and orchestration services | Expanded wallet share per account |
| SaaS company | Product subscription only | Embedded branded integration platform offering | Lower churn and stronger expansion |
| System integrator | Custom middleware projects | Standardized reusable integration accelerators | Improved delivery margin and scalability |
API modernization recommendations for professional services ERP ecosystems
Many firms still rely on file transfers, direct database access, brittle scripts, or aging middleware for synchronization between delivery systems and ERP platforms. Middleware modernization should focus on replacing opaque integrations with governed APIs, reusable connectors, event-driven workflows, and centralized observability. Partners should prioritize modernization where operational latency directly affects revenue, such as quote-to-project conversion, time-to-billing, and invoice-to-cash visibility.
A practical modernization roadmap starts with high-value domains, then expands into broader orchestration. First, normalize customer and project master data. Second, automate time, expense, and resource synchronization. Third, connect billing, collections, and profitability analytics. Finally, add workflow coordination for approvals, change orders, and exception handling. This phased approach reduces implementation risk while creating multiple upsell points for managed integration services.
Implementation considerations and tradeoffs partners should discuss early
Not every customer needs the same integration depth on day one. Some require near-real-time synchronization for time and expense posting, while others can tolerate scheduled updates for reference data. Partners should align API design with business criticality, support expectations, and budget realities. Overengineering can slow adoption, but underengineering creates operational fragility and customer dissatisfaction.
Source-of-truth decisions are another major tradeoff. Should the CRM own account hierarchies, or should the ERP? Should the PSA own project status, or should the ERP control financial milestones? These decisions affect data quality, workflow design, and support accountability. A managed integration operations model helps because partners can continuously govern these decisions as customer environments evolve.
Recurring revenue potential and ROI for partners
Professional services ERP integration is rarely static. New clients, new service lines, acquisitions, pricing changes, tax updates, and application upgrades all create ongoing integration demand. That makes this domain ideal for recurring revenue. Partners can monetize platform access, managed monitoring, SLA support, change requests, governance reviews, connector expansion, and analytics reporting. Compared with project-only work, this creates more predictable cash flow and stronger account stickiness.
ROI discussions should include both customer outcomes and partner economics. Customers benefit from reduced manual entry, faster invoicing, fewer reconciliation errors, improved utilization visibility, and stronger operational resilience. Partners benefit from reusable architecture, lower support effort per deployment, and higher lifetime value per account. When delivered through a partner-first integration ecosystem, each new customer implementation improves the economics of the next one.
Executive recommendations for building a sustainable professional services integration practice
- Package professional services ERP integration as a managed offering rather than a one-time technical project.
- Standardize canonical data models and reusable workflows to improve implementation speed and delivery margin.
- Use a white-label integration platform so your firm retains branding, pricing control, and customer ownership.
- Prioritize API governance and observability from the start to reduce support costs and improve operational resilience.
- Target lifecycle integrations that connect CRM, PSA, ERP, HR, billing, and analytics rather than isolated point integrations.
- Build recurring revenue tiers around monitoring, SLA management, change control, reporting, and connector expansion.
For channel partners, the strategic takeaway is clear. Professional services ERP API design is not just about technical consistency. It is about creating a scalable service portfolio that combines enterprise connectivity, operational intelligence, and managed interoperability. Partners that invest in a cloud-native integration platform can turn fragmented customer environments into connected business systems while building long-term profitability and business sustainability.
Long-term business sustainability through managed interoperability
As professional services firms adopt more specialized applications, interoperability becomes a permanent operating requirement. Partners that rely only on custom coding will struggle with margin pressure and support complexity. Partners that adopt a managed integration services model, supported by an enterprise interoperability platform, can scale more efficiently. They can deliver operational resilience, governance, and enterprise scalability as ongoing value, not just implementation deliverables.
That is why the strongest growth path for ERP partners, MSPs, system integrators, and SaaS companies is to treat API design as the foundation of a recurring service business. With the right white-label integration platform, professional services ERP connectivity becomes a repeatable, profitable, and defensible offering that strengthens customer retention and expands the partner's role in the client lifecycle.
